#380cf9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#380cf9 is composed of 22% red, 4.7%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.5% cyan, 95.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 251.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 51.2%. #380cf9 color hex could be obtained by blending #7018ff with #0000f3.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

Shades and Tints of #380cf9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010006 is the darkest color, while #f4f2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#380cf9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#807f86 is the less saturated color, while #380cf9 is the most saturated one.
